7 Controller functions
7.1 General controller functions
The controller compares the temperatures of the various measuring points and
charges the storage tank optimally. If the collector temperature exceeds the
storage tank temperature, the solar circuit pump is switched on. Monitoring and
protective functions ensure safe system operation.

7.1.1.2 HE pumps
The temperature difference controller in the solar circuit controls the solar pump
RPM in a range between 30% and 100%.
The minimum pump RPM can be configured in a range between 30% and 100%.
If a value of 100% is set, then RPM control is switched off. The pump RPM given by
the controller is indicated as "nSoll" in the curves shown overleaf.
Control of the solar circuit pump via analogue signal
Type A
Pump performance is controlled via a 0 to 10 V analogue signal at O1 (jumper
position ANA)
Output voltage definitions:
Pump off: 0.5 < U < 1.0
RPM control, linear curve 3 <= U <= 10 with minimum pump capacity set to 30%
